Synopsis:
Presley Fry is not amused. She’s been an assistant at the Late Night Show for way too long, she’s adopted a “business casual” approach to dating to save herself from the embarrassment of seeking genuine connection, and she’s content to allow her gregarious roommate, Isabelle, to orchestrate her entire social life. And yet, Presley is absolutely enamored with her job and the world of stand-up comedy. The joy she finds in discovering up-and-coming comedians, the beauty and connection in their shared humor―it’s enough for now.
Enter Susan Clark, the childhood best friend of Presley’s late mother, whose death still knocks the wind out of Presley whenever she reaches for the phone. Susan is married to the head of the network where Presley works, and she is determined to take Presley under her wing and ease her way through life in the big city. She’s also determined to connect Presley with her son, the bright and affable Lawrence, who couldn’t be further from Presley’s type.

Content Warnings:
Language: Moderate
Sexual Content: Moderate – A few scenes, mostly closed door with a few details given but nothing graphic
Violence: Sexual assault/inappropriate work behavior (minor and not graphic at all) & child neglect
Substance Use: Moderate – Reflection of alcohol abuse and drug addiction
Prejudices: Misogyny
Religious Themes: None
Other Topics: Infidelity. Grief/loss of loved one
